While BDO is pretty fun and definitely playable without paying, it uses the same system of "soft P2W" or something like that as many KR games adopted in the west, which seems to fit the description of this too. Like you can play without paying(although there's some strong incentive to at least spend SOME money, for example the tent, some additional maids, a cooking costume, char slots because there's so few and so on) but you can also swipe the card a bunch to progress much faster and skip a lot of the grind. BDO at least caps you per week so you can't just swipe from newb to god instantly, but the amount of ressources you can accumulate every month from swiping your card a bunch is pretty massive once your family level is high enough to have the bigger cap.BDO is more popular and less P2W than ever, unlike most other KR games.
It's not as bad as it was at launch though from what I understand. You're given several pets for free in the story, as well as via events so you can actually never buy one and be fine, same for mount, and even same for costumes, you can get some pretty nice looking armor for free out of the last few story questlines. So if you're not concerned about progressing as fast as possible, spending like 40-50bucks(which is a reasonable amount since the game is cheap/free, so it's basically like buying the box) will get you comfortable enough.
